Update from Galveston Volunteer Fire Department on Sept. 23, 2023 fire

Last Updated on September 24, 2023 by Galveston Volunteer Fire Department

At approximately 8:13 a.m. on Saturday, Sept. 23, 2023, Galveston Volunteer Fire Department was dispatched for a barn fire. Upon arrival, firefighters found a 15,000 square foot commercial building (Maple Grove Distributing) with heavy smoke and flames visible. Our initial attack was entering through a side door and push the fire back, however due to flying debris and extreme heat, all personnel were ordered out of the building.

Chief 501 quickly requested manpower and water support from area departments. Firefighters from Carroll, Cass, Howard and Miami responded to the fire. Firefighters were on scene throughout the day, hitting hot spots and attempting to find the cause of the fire. Due to the size of the fire, firefighters were using public water supplies from Galveston and Kokomo to fill tankers.

Cause of the fire is currently under investigation by Indiana State Fire Marshal Office. If you have any information pertaining to the fire, please contact State Fire Investigator Kaleb Vonderwell at 1-800-382-4628.
